Target Background

Function
The enzyme apparently serves as a quinone reductase in connection with conjugation reactions of hydroquinones involved in detoxification pathways as well as in biosynthetic processes such as the vitamin K-dependent gamma-carboxylation of glutamate residues in prothrombin synthesis.
Gene References into Functions
  1. NQO2 stabilization of C/EBPalpha was independent of NQO1, even though both interacted with the same C/EBPa domain. PMID: 24142791
  2. Melatonin, acting at least partially via MT2 receptors, can regulate the redox status of quinone reductase II inhibited preadipocytes. PMID: 23554006
  3. role for NQO2 in protection against myelogenous hyperplasia and in metabolic activation of menadione, leading to hepatic toxicity PMID: 12351651
  4. These data establish dihydronicotinamide riboside:quinone reductase 2 (NQO2) as part of the MT3 binding site. PMID: 15581627
